python3.5进阶(二)-------------多任务(线程,进程,协程)

1. 多任务:cup同时处理多个任务(程序)。单核cup即同时只能处理一个任务,但是cup每秒能执行百万次任务,每次执行0.00001s,所有时间片轮转,即循环每次任务执行,每次执行0.0001s,如此实现"同时执行处理任务",即并发多任务。而像2/4/8/16核cup执行任务时,如果执行的任务数小于cup数,即保存每个cup能分配到最多一个任务,此时叫并行多任务。但大多时候电脑都是并发多任务执行。

2. 多任务实现的方式之---------多线程的demo应用及查看当前执行的多线程数量:现在执行是没有先后顺序的。

3.创建多线程的2种方式:

4. 全局变量的在函数内修改的规则:

5. 多线程共享全局变量:

猜你喜欢

转载自blog.csdn.net/qq_42231156/article/details/82957873